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
855478934 1378420925 107
75163 5583
75163 5583
41 12 3907371115
All about undefined
Interested in learning more?
75163 5583
41 12 3907371115
See more
7284034 48457
24844 468 1056686 191255656
See more
71125 7399377 2806734355
95192665739 4881963 96116734 12 2452670
See more